(This measure has not been amended since it was introduced. The summary of that version is repeated here.)
Authorizes the Secretary of the Interior to revise repayment contracts with the Bostwick Irrigation District in Nebraska, the Kansas Bostwick Irrigation District No. 2, the Frenchman-Cambridge Irrigation District, and the Webster Irrigation District, by: (1) equalizing the annual total repayment obligation under the contracts for the distribution works construction charge and the water supply repayment obligation for the remaining years of the contracts, relying upon the annual water supply repayment obligation as of the date of this Act's enactment as the base for equalizing the annual total payments; and (2) extending the date for adjusting the annual deposits into the distribution works reserve fund and the district water supply reserve fund for an additional 10 years.
